探讨Oracle架构的时分秒的精确控制(oracle时分秒)
Oracle架构提供了一种可以使用时分秒的精确控制的方法,该方法可以有效构建数据结构,并有效控制大多数时间操作。
时分秒表示常用于在多个表中储存和获取日期时间。例如,一个典型的记录中将存储年份,月份,日期,小时数,分钟数和秒数,这样一来,就可以在任意时刻,方便地获取具体的日期和时间信息。
Oracle的时分秒控制主要利用诸如TIMESTAMP, INTERVAL, NVL2等函数与PL/SQL语句利用。TIMESTAMP函数用来储存和获取在特定比亚迪车组中一个时刻时间点的时间。 Timestamp格式中,可以包括年份,月份,日期,星期几,时,分,秒,毫秒和来自不同时区的时间等内容,从而支持精确控制保证精确时间。
INTERVAL函数则可用于按任意时间连接两个TIMESTAMP,以计算任意时间段之间的差异。此外,还可以使用NVL2函数来将两个TIMESTAMP连接在一起,并将其中一个值的条件(如日期下降)设置为某一秒内的时间。
下面是一个利用TIMESTAMP来比较时间差的例子:
例:
SELECT t1.time-t2.time
FROM table1 t1, table2 t2
WHERE t1.ID=t2.ID
AND t1.time > t2.time;
在TIMESTAMP函数的帮助下,我们可以精确控制时分秒来确保数据格式正确,同时进行比较。
总之,Oracle架构提供了一种可以使用时分秒的精确控制的方法,它可以有效构建数据结构,确保数据格式正确,对大多数时间操作都有效控制。